About this camp
Porto Ageranos Camping is a campsite in Gythio, Greece. Stands out for beach access, quiet and shaded pitches. The recurring trade-off guests flag: sanitary facilities are outdated with chronic drainage problems in showers; toilets require manual bucket flushing due to broken cisterns. Best suited to beach lovers and light sleepers.
